@MikePatey
@MikePatey 11 месяцев назад
😂 I have to admit I almost pulled that clip in edit, then 🤷‍♂️😂 what the heck, it’s just me. It’s what I did this time on a non high press fit bearings needing a love tap to sneak in. Also a bushing I did the same. Press is the way to go. This bearing turns a quarter turn only during swing, I could have just used a bushing. Oh also I use claw hammers to build planes 🤪 grew up as a framer, love hammers since I could crawl. How about this for a video warning??, “Do not do this at home, may cause cancer or a smashed finger, use a press”. Love the comment ❤️ thanks for following this knucklehead. Your the best.
